Justin Reed is a Managing Director in Investing Banking at Leerink Partners where he is focused on advising companies in the medical device sector on M&A and public and private equity offerings.
Prior to joining the Firm in 2024, Mr. Reed was a Managing Director in the strategic advisory business at Evercore where he advised on many transactions across the medical device sector including GE Healthcare’s spin from GE, GE’s acquisition of BK Medical, Lunit’s acquisition of Volpara, Philips’ acquisition of Biotelemetry and Capsule, SHINE Technologies acquisition of Phoenix, Abbott on the sale of Angio-Seal to Terumo and the sale of Epocal to Siemens Healthineers, and Terumo’s acquisition of Sequent medical. Mr. Reed was previously the founder of several medical device companies and holds multiple patents and academic publications for medical device technologies.
Mr. Reed earned his B.S. in Pysics from the University of Washington, and his MBA from Berkeley Haas School of Business, Master of Science in Physics from the University of Washington.
